Why Do My Pipes Make Noises
To detect loud plumbing, it is necessary to establish initial whether the undesirable audios take place on the system's inlet side-in various other words, when water is turned on-or on the drainpipe side. Sounds on the inlet side have actually differed reasons: extreme water pressure, used shutoff and faucet parts, improperly connected pumps or other appliances, inaccurately positioned pipe bolts, and also plumbing runs consisting of a lot of limited bends or various other constraints. Noises on the drainpipe side generally come from inadequate area or, similar to some inlet side noise, a format consisting of limited bends.

Hissing


Hissing noise that takes place when a tap is opened slightly normally signals too much water pressure. Consult your regional water company if you suspect this issue; it will certainly be able to inform you the water stress in your location and also can set up a pressurereducing valve on the inbound water pipe if needed.

Other Inlet Side Noises


Creaking, squealing, scratching, breaking, and tapping typically are brought on by the expansion or contraction of pipelines, typically copper ones supplying warm water. The sounds happen as the pipelines slide against loosened fasteners or strike close-by home framework. You can frequently identify the location of the trouble if the pipelines are subjected; simply comply with the sound when the pipelines are making noise. Probably you will discover a loosened pipeline hanger or a location where pipes exist so close to flooring joists or other mounting pieces that they clatter against them. Affixing foam pipe insulation around the pipelines at the point of contact ought to correct the problem. Make sure bands and also hangers are protected and also provide ample assistance. Where possible, pipeline fasteners ought to be connected to substantial architectural elements such as structure wall surfaces instead of to framing; doing so lessens the transmission of vibrations from plumbing to surfaces that can enhance as well as transfer them. If connecting fasteners to framing is inescapable, cover pipes with insulation or other resistant material where they contact bolts, as well as sandwich the ends of brand-new bolts between rubber washing machines when mounting them.
Fixing plumbing runs that suffer from flow-restricting limited or various bends is a last option that should be taken on only after consulting a skilled plumbing specialist. Unfortunately, this circumstance is rather common in older houses that might not have actually been built with indoor plumbing or that have actually seen a number of remodels, particularly by beginners.

Babbling or Shrieking


Extreme chattering or screeching that happens when a valve or faucet is switched on, which normally disappears when the installation is opened totally, signals loose or faulty internal components. The solution is to replace the shutoff or tap with a new one.
Pumps as well as devices such as washing devices and also dish washers can move electric motor noise to pipes if they are incorrectly connected. Link such things to plumbing with plastic or rubber hoses-never stiff pipe-to isolate them.

Drainpipe Sound


On the drain side of plumbing, the chief objectives are to get rid of surfaces that can be struck by dropping or hurrying water as well as to insulate pipelines to have inevitable audios.
In new construction, tubs, shower stalls, toilets, and also wallmounted sinks and basins need to be set on or versus resilient underlayments to minimize the transmission of audio with them. Water-saving commodes as well as taps are less loud than conventional models; install them as opposed to older types even if codes in your area still allow making use of older fixtures.
Drainpipes that do not run vertically to the basement or that branch right into horizontal pipe runs supported at flooring joists or various other framing present specifically problematic noise problems. Such pipes are big enough to radiate significant resonance; they likewise carry substantial amounts of water, that makes the scenario worse. In brand-new building, specify cast-iron dirt pipes (the big pipes that drain toilets) if you can manage them. Their massiveness has much of the sound made by water going through them. Additionally, prevent transmitting drainpipes in wall surfaces shown to bed rooms and areas where people gather. Wall surfaces consisting of drains should be soundproofed as was described previously, utilizing dual panels of sound-insulating fiberboard as well as wallboard. Pipelines themselves can be covered with unique fiberglass insulation made for the function; such pipelines have a resistant plastic skin (sometimes containing lead). Outcomes are not constantly adequate.

Thudding


Thudding noise, commonly accompanied by shuddering pipes, when a tap or appliance valve is turned off is a problem called water hammer. The noise and vibration are caused by the resounding wave of pressure in the water, which all of a sudden has no location to go. Occasionally opening a valve that discharges water promptly right into an area of piping having a constraint, joint, or tee fitting can produce the exact same condition.
Water hammer can generally be treated by installing installations called air chambers or shock absorbers in the plumbing to which the problem shutoffs or faucets are attached. These gadgets permit the shock wave developed by the halted flow of water to dissipate airborne they have, which (unlike water) is compressible.
Older plumbing systems may have brief vertical sections of capped pipeline behind walls on tap competes the same function; these can ultimately full of water, lowering or destroying their efficiency. The cure is to drain pipes the water supply completely by shutting off the main water supply valve and also opening all taps. Then open the primary supply shutoff and close the faucets one by one, starting with the faucet nearest the valve and ending with the one farthest away.

3 Most Common Reasons for Noisy Water Pipes


Water hammer


When water is running and is then suddenly turned off, the rushing liquid has no place to go and slams against the shut-off valve. The loud, thudding sound that follows is known as a water hammer. Besides being alarming, water hammer can potentially damage joints and connections in the water pipe itself. There are two primary methods of addressing this issue.


  • Check your air chamber. An air chamber is essentially a vertical pipe located near your faucet, often in the wall cavity that holds the plumbing connected to your sink or tub. The chamber is filled with air that compresses and absorbs the shock of the fast moving water when it suddenly stops. Unfortunately, over time air chambers tend to fill with water and lose their effectiveness. To replenish the air chambers in your house you can do the following.


  • Turn off the water supply to your house at the main supply (or street level).


  • Open your faucets to drain all of the water from your plumbing system.


  • Turn the water back on. The incoming water will flush the air out of the pipes but not out of the vertical air chamber, where the air supply has been restored.


  • Copper pipes


    Copper pipes tend to expand as hot water passes through and transfers some of its heat to them. (Copper is both malleable and ductile.) In tight quarters, copper hot-water lines can expand and then noisily rub against your home's hidden structural features — studs, joists, support brackets, etc. — as it contracts.



    One possible solution to this problem is to slightly lower the temperature setting on your hot water heater. In all but the most extreme cases, expanding and contracting copper pipes will not spring a leak. Unless you’re remodeling, there's no reason to remove sheetrock and insert foam padding around your copper pipes.


    Water pressure that’s too high


    If your water pressure is too high, it can also cause noisy water pipes. Worse, high water pressure can damage water-supplied appliances, such as your washing machine and dishwasher.



    Most modern homes are equipped with a pressure regulator that's mounted where the water supply enters the house. If your home lacks a regulator, consider having one professionally installed. Finally, remember that most plumbers recommend that water is delivered throughout your home at no lower than 40 and no greater than 80 psi (pounds per square inch).
